Alonso says he 'didn't care' about risks
– Fernando Alonso says he "didn't care too much about risking over the limit" as he hustled his McLaren-Honda to 13th on the grid for the Chinese Grand Prix.Alonso and team-mate Stoffel Vandoorne finished back in 17th and 19th during final practice, at a Shanghai track that McLaren feared would "expose" the weaknesses of its Honda-powered MCL32.However, in qualifying, Alonso delivered another standout performance, progressing to Q2 in 10th position, aided by Antonio Giovinazzi's late crash, before grabbing 13th."We really pushed to the maximum," said Alonso."In qualifying, I did the lap flat out in some corners, I didn't care too much about risking...
